About Damlui

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Damlui village is 271742. Damlui village is located in S Bungtlang subdivision of Lawngtlai district in Mizoram, India. It is situated 65km away from sub-district headquarter Bungtlang South (tehsildar office) and 133km away from district headquarter Lawngtlai.

Damlui has a total population of 674 peoples, out of which male population is 337 while female population is 337.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 1000 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of damlui village is 13.50% out of which 22.85% males and 4.15% females are literate. There are about 138 houses in damlui village.

Lawngtlai is nearest town to damlui village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 33km away.
